				Jump turn to 1B/Throw to unoccupied base
			 
			
			
			Okay guys...I read FED Rule 6 which state a few points about what is/isn't a balk blah, blah, blah... 
		
		
		
		
		
		
			Can somebody please post a case play/rule for FED that discusses the call for the following situation... Pitcher in a legal set position. R1 breaks early for 2B...in one motion, pitcher jump turns and throws to 2B. R1 gets in rundown and is tagged out. If we have a balk here, obviously the rundown does not occur since the balk stops everything. I'm looking for other thought on this call though How do you rule? Balk? If so, why? If not, why? Thanks
